The short version
With 736 people, Sunlit Hills is a city in New Mexico. That is roughly 169% ahead of the New Mexico median. The median age is 60.1, about 21 years above the US median. This is an unusually credentialed place: 76% of adults have a four-year degree. The median household earns $137,813, about 108% above the national median. 85% of homes are owner-occupied.

Frequently asked
How many people live in Sunlit Hills, New Mexico? Sunlit Hills, New Mexico has about 736 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Sunlit Hills, New Mexico? The typical household in Sunlit Hills, New Mexico earns about $137,813 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Sunlit Hills, New Mexico expensive? In Sunlit Hills, New Mexico, the median home is worth about $497,300.
How educated are people in Sunlit Hills, New Mexico? About 76.2% of adults age 25 and over in Sunlit Hills, New Mexico h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Sunlit Hills, New Mexico? About 5.8% of people in Sunlit Hills, New Mexico live below the federal poverty line.
